Understanding Casino Licensing and Regulation

One of the most important aspects of selecting an online casino is verifying its licensing and regulatory status. A legitimate online casino will be licensed by a reputable jurisdiction,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Kahnawake Gaming Commission, which is particularly relevant for Canadian players. This licensing ensures that the casino operates under a strict set of rules and regulations designed to protect players' interests. These rules cover areas like fair gaming, responsible gambling, data protection, and financial security. It is also important to note that the licensing jurisdiction has the power to investigate complaints and impose penalties on casinos that violate the rules. Players should always check for a visible license badge on the casino's website, and verify the information with the licensing authority directly if they have any doubts.

The Role of Independent Auditors

Beyond licensing, reputable online casinos will also utilize independent auditing firms to verify the fairness of their games. Companies like eCOGRA (eCommer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ance) and iTech Labs conduct regular audits of the casino’s Random Number Generators (RNGs), which are the algorithms that determine the outcome of games. These audits ensure that the RNGs are truly random and unbiased, guaranteeing fair play for all players. The results of these audits are usually published on the casino’s website, providing transparency and building trust with customers. Casinos that are certified by these independent auditors demonstrate a commitment to maintaining the highest standards of integrity and player protection.

Understanding Bonus Structures and Wagering Requirements

Online casinos often offer various bonuses and promotions to attract new players and reward existing ones. These can include welcome bonuses, deposit bonuses, free spins, and loyalty programs. While bonuses can be a great way to boost your bankroll, it's crucial to understand the terms and conditions attached to them, particularly the wagering requirements. Wagering requirements specify the amount of money you need to bet before you can withdraw any winnings earned from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to bet 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out. It’s also important to consider the game weighting, as different games contribute differently to the wagering requirement. Sl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only a small percentage. Players should carefully read the bonus terms and conditions before accepting any offer to avoid disappointment.

Navigating the Future of Online Gaming in Canada

The online gaming landscape in Canada continues to evolve, with ongoing discussions about regulation and potential changes to the legal framework. Currently, the responsibility for regulating online gambling falls primarily to the provinces and territories, resulting in a fragmented regulatory environment. However, there is growing momentum for a more unified national approach to online gaming. This could lead to increased consumer protection, a more level playing field for operators, and greater tax revenue for the provinces.
